| (₹ crores) | Q2FY26 | Q1FY26 | Q2FY25 | QoQ (%) | YoY (%) |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Total Income | 317.79 | 308.34 | 310.19 | 3.1% | 2.5% |
Total Expenses | 281.28 | 251.74 | 252.66 | 11.7% | 11.3% |
Profit Before Tax | 36.51 | 56.60 | 57.53 | -35.5% | -36.5% |
Tax | 11.08 | 12.04 | 12.42 | -8.0% | -10.8% |
Profit After Tax | 24.98 | 44.22 | 44.80 | -43.5% | -44.2% |
Earnings Per Share | 28.78 | 50.95 | 51.74 | -43.5% | -44.4% |

In the second quarter of the fiscal year 2026 (Q2FY26), VST Tillers Tractors Ltd reported a total income of ₹317.79 crores. This represents a quarter-over-quarter (QoQ) increase of 3.1% from ₹308.34 crores in the first quarter of fiscal year 2026 (Q1FY26). Compared to the same quarter in the previous fiscal year (Q2FY25), where the total income was ₹310.19 crores, the company experienced a year-over-year (YoY) increase of 2.5%. This growth in revenue indicates the company's ability to maintain its market presence and achieve incremental income growth over the comparative periods.
The profitability of VST Tillers Tractors Ltd has seen notable changes in Q2FY26. The company recorded a profit before tax (PBT) of ₹36.51 crores, which is a significant decline of 35.5% QoQ from ₹56.60 crores in Q1FY26. Similarly, when compared to Q2FY25, where the PBT was ₹57.53 crores, there is a YoY decrease of 36.5%. The profit after tax (PAT) for Q2FY26 was ₹24.98 crores, showing a reduction of 43.5% QoQ and 44.2% YoY when compared to ₹44.22 crores in Q1FY26 and ₹44.80 crores in Q2FY25, respectively. The earnings per share (EPS) in Q2FY26 was ₹28.78, which also reflects a decline of 43.5% QoQ and 44.4% YoY from the previous corresponding periods.
Total expenses for VST Tillers Tractors Ltd in Q2FY26 amounted to ₹281.28 crores, marking an increase of 11.7% QoQ from ₹251.74 crores in Q1FY26. When compared to Q2FY25, where expenses were ₹252.66 crores, there is an 11.3% YoY increase. The tax expense in Q2FY26 was ₹11.08 crores, which decreased by 8.0% QoQ from ₹12.04 crores in Q1FY26 and 10.8% YoY from ₹12.42 crores in Q2FY25.
